How are you mate, here i am asking for somthing again ha,, could you pls inform dummys like me when shoukd we toot our horns?, going in or our of a station? A road crossing? Toot when in reverse? And how many times?. Thank you. Appriciate all your work. WILLIAM
That's actually a hard question. Every operator has different rules. Generally except for German/Austrian/Swiss who never toot it's fairly common to toot departing a platform or moving from a stand in a yard.. Most countries will toot for a crossing at grade. Some toot going into platforms. For going backwards on the main line if it has English ancestry normally three short toots before moving. In yards this generally isn't done.
